Subj : BH&G 2611 To : All From : Dave Drum Date : Wed May 05 2021 20:20:56 MMMMM----- Recipe via Meal-Master (tm) v8.06 Title: Texas Beef w/Butternut Squash Categories: Beef, Squash, Vegetables, Chilies, Herbs Yield: 8 Servings 1 1/2 lb Beef chuck roast 4 c Peeled butternut squash; in - 1 1/2" cubes 29 oz (2 cans) fire-roasted diced - tomatoes; undrained 1 1/2 c Beef broth 3/4 c Chopped onion 4 oz Can chopped green chilies 1 tb Ground ancho chile 2 ts Unsweetened cocoa powder 1 ts Ground cumin 1 ts Dried oregano; crushed 3 cl Garlic; minced Snipped fresh cilantro Hot cooked polenta; opt +=OR=+ Hot cooked rice; opt Trim beef roast and cut beef into 2" pieces. In a 5 to 6 quart slow cooker stir together beef, squash, tomatoes, beef broth, onion, chilies, chile powder, cocoa powder, cumin, oregano, and garlic. Cover and cook on low-heat setting for 8 to 10 hours or on high-heat setting for 4 to 5 hours. Sprinkle each serving with cilantro. If desired, serve with polenta or hot cooked rice.
